Harry Wright Swim School competed at Division 1 Part 2 Long Course on Sunday 19th July 2026 at Kowloon Park Swimming Pool, Hong Kong, delivering medal-winning performances and strong results across all age groups. Report by Coach Chui Wai Chun.

Event Background

Division 1 is the premier tier of HKGSA divisional competition in Hong Kong, contested in long course format and featuring the city's fastest competitive swimmers. Harry Wright Swim School's elite squad represented the club across all age categories.
